backyard an open area behind a house that belongs to the owner of the house.
bottom the lowest or deepest part of something.
break to make something come apart into pieces.
care serious attention.
castle a large, strong building built in the past and used as a defense against attacks.
chill a mild but uncomfortable coldness.
hear to receive sound with the ears.
honest sincere; saying the truth.
mayor the head of government in a village, town, or city.
money the coins or paper bills of a country that are used to buy things or pay for services.
pray to request in a serious and sincere way, especially of one's god.
sick having an illness; not well.
silk a fine, soft, shiny fiber produced by certain insects.
slow not moving fast or not able to move fast.
streak a long, narrow line or mark.
